如何制定完美的软件实施工作计划?5个关键步骤助你事半功倍

软件实施工作计划:成功项目的关键指南

在当今快速发展的信息化时代,软件实施工作计划的重要性不言而喻。一个周密细致的软件实施工作计划不仅能够确保项目顺利进行,还能有效控制成本、提高效率,最终实现预期目标。本文将深入探讨如何制定一个完善的软件实施工作计划,助你在复杂的软件实施过程中游刃有余。

软件实施工作计划的重要性

软件实施工作计划是整个软件项目成功的基石。它不仅为项目团队提供了清晰的路线图,还能帮助管理层有效监控项目进度和资源分配。一个优秀的软件实施工作计划能够:

1. 明确项目目标和范围
2. 合理分配资源和时间
3. 识别潜在风险并制定应对策略
4. 促进团队协作和沟通
5. 提高项目的可预测性和可控性

因此,投入时间和精力制定一个详尽的软件实施工作计划,将为项目的成功奠定坚实基础。

软件实施工作计划的核心要素

一个完整的软件实施工作计划应包含以下核心要素:

1. 项目概述:简要描述项目背景、目标和关键利益相关者。
2. 范围定义:明确项目的交付内容、边界和排除项。
3. 时间表:详细列出项目各阶段的时间安排和里程碑。
4. 资源分配:包括人力、技术和财务资源的分配计划。
5. 风险管理:识别潜在风险并制定相应的缓解策略。
6. 质量保证:制定质量标准和测试计划。
7. 沟通计划:确定各利益相关者的沟通方式和频率。
8. 变更管理:制定处理项目变更的流程和程序。

在制定这些要素时,可以考虑使用ONES 研发管理平台来协助管理和追踪。该平台提供了全面的项目管理功能,可以有效地整合上述各个要素,提高计划的执行效率。

制定软件实施工作计划的步骤

以下是制定软件实施工作计划的详细步骤:

1. 需求分析:深入了解客户需求,明确项目目标和范围。这一阶段可以使用需求管理工具来收集和整理需求,确保没有遗漏关键点。

2. 资源评估:评估可用的人力、技术和财务资源,确保项目有足够的支持。可以利用资源管理软件来优化资源分配,提高使用效率。

3. 时间规划:制定详细的项目时间表,包括各阶段的开始和结束日期,以及重要的里程碑。甘特图是一个很好的可视化工具,可以直观地展示项目进度。

4. 风险识别与管理:进行全面的风险评估,制定风险应对策略。建立风险登记表,定期更新和监控潜在风险。

5. 质量控制计划:制定质量标准和测试计划,确保软件meet客户期望。可以使用自动化测试工具来提高测试效率和覆盖率。

6. 沟通计划:制定详细的沟通计划,包括会议安排、报告频率和沟通渠道。确保所有利益相关者都能及时获取项目信息。

7. 文档管理:建立完善的文档管理系统,包括需求文档、设计文档、测试报告等。使用版本控制工具来管理文档的更新和变更。

8. 培训计划:制定用户培训计划,确保最终用户能够有效使用新系统。可以考虑使用在线学习平台来提供灵活的培训方式。

9. 上线策略:制定详细的上线计划,包括数据迁移、系统切换和初期支持。确保有足够的资源来处理上线期间可能出现的问题。

10. 后续支持计划:制定项目完成后的维护和支持计划,确保系统的长期稳定运行。

软件实施工作计划

软件实施工作计划的最佳实践

1. 保持灵活性:虽然计划很重要,但也要保持一定的灵活性,以应对项目过程中的变化和挑战。

2. 持续沟通:与所有利益相关者保持频繁沟通,及时更新项目状态和进展。

3. 使用项目管理工具:利用专业的项目管理工具来提高效率和协作。ONES 研发管理平台就是一个不错的选择,它提供了全面的项目管理功能,可以帮助团队更好地执行软件实施工作计划。

4. 定期审查和更新:定期审查计划执行情况,及时调整和更新计划以确保其始终与项目目标保持一致。

5. 重视变更管理:建立严格的变更管理流程,确保所有变更都经过适当的评估和审批。

6. 关注风险管理:持续关注风险管理,定期评估风险状况,并及时采取措施降低风险。

7. 重视知识管理:建立知识库,记录项目经验和最佳实践,为future项目提供参考。

结语

制定一个完善的软件实施工作计划是项目成功的关键。通过详细规划、有效执行和持续优化,可以显著提高项目的成功率。记住,软件实施工作计划不是一成不变的文档,而是需要根据项目进展不断调整和完善的动态工具。通过采用本文提到的策略和最佳实践,你将能够制定出一个全面、灵活且有效的软件实施工作计划,为项目的成功奠定坚实基础。